This is the first book to offer a single point of reference and advice, which can be understood by the non-legal professional. The requirements of the relevant legislation are set out together with examples, flow-charts, and diagrams to illustrate and clarify how to apply the law in practice. This indispensable guide is a one-stop shop for all you need to know about information rights law, using relevant case studies to clarify and illuminate these tricky issues. Contents include: Data Protection Act 1998 - definitions of personal data; scope of the Act; the principles; access to personal data and data sharing; and, Freedom of Information Act 2000 and the Environmental Information Regulations 2004 - scope of the Acts; applications of exemptions/exceptions; public interest tests, publication schemes; and, disclosure logs and records management. It also includes: Regulation of Investigatory Powers Act 2000; Human Rights Act 1998; Re-use of Public Sector Information Regulations 2005; other non-information rights-related legislation; interaction of legislation; and, requests for information.
